Lone Wolf Blu Ray Review (High Octane Pictures)
Lone Wolf is a 2020 slasher co-written and directed by Justin “J.D.” Marmion (Prohibition Blues). It was co-written by Sam Cunningham (Turning the Tide: How One Game Changed the South), Jordan Rivera, Domenica Schatzman, and Victoria Schatzman. It was produced by Dan Schatzman (Cop vs. Killer). Charlie (played by: Jane Gardner from Recollection, Amateur Hour, and Insert Family Here) is a professional cosplayer specializing in fur suits. She decides to attend a huge furry event with her friends at an isolated cabin. Leon Fowl (played by: Tohmas Howery) is responsible for the unique party and he traps his guests inside after they get comfortable. The unexpected victims fight for their lives as the psychopath tries to create real furries with them. The Lone Wolf has started this demented game of thrills, can these girls survive the night after experiencing this living hell????
Lone Wolf grabbed my attention right away with it’s original concept. They have done almost everything when it comes to the slasher sub-genre but I don’t remember any of them mixes it with the furry world. It starts off as your typical party with a killer type of vibe. It has a few deaths instantly to pull you in but then not much happens for awhile. There’s lots of dancing and people just having a good time until it turns into a nightmare. It almost feels like a completely different feature towards the middle. It was more like a torture porn atmosphere like Saw and Hostel than a slasher for a little bit. I thought it was getting more interesting during this but it goes into survivor mode once some of the girls escape. The script is a mess and it really doesn’t know what it wants to be. Newcomer Jane Gardner is the lead in Lone Wolf, it’s pretty obvious that she doesn’t much experience before this low budget project. She is just okay but she is some solid eye candy. I actually thought the villain Lone Wolf looked pretty unique and stood out when it comes to your typical lunatic in these types of films. The rest of the supporting cast includes Tohmas Howery, Christine Liao (Yappie), Jerry Walker (The Immortal Wars: Dekay’s Paradox), Kiko Sanchez (A Million Ways to Die in the West), Zacciah Hanson (Roswell, New Mexico), Victorya Danylko-Petrovskaya (The Marvelous Mrs. Maisel), Gem Andrade, and Alexandra Dustin. I did some research, I can’t find much about the entire cast and crew for this independent production from a few years ago. It looks like most of them only worked on Lone Wolf and left the industry. Director Justin Marmion has worked on bigger movies like Terminator Salvation, Sicario: Day of the Soldado, and Longmire but he hasn’t tried to direct anything since his short Prohibition Blues. It had good special fx during some of the murders. Don’t get me wrong, Lone Wolf has some solid moments sprinkled in there but it’s very inconsistent. It doesn’t have a smooth flow to it and it’s honestly a chore to watch at some point. If you are into slashers then it might be worth checking out at least once. Let’s discuss this high definition presentation from High Octane Pictures! This 1080p (2:35.1) transfer has it’s moments visually especially during the party scenes. It looks pretty good for it’s small budget. It has a English: Dolby Digital 5.1 track. The audio is great for this low budget slasher. All of the dialogue is very clean, the killing is elevated, and the music has a huge boost to it. It has English SDH subtitles. The only special features on this blu ray is the “Trailer” for Lone Wolf and a variety of “Trailers” from High Octane Pictures. This is a M.O.D (BD-R) home video release.
